Clutch Points: Colorado football coach Deion Sanders takes aim at PFF for ‘pushing a narrative’
Jaren Kawada
ClutchPoints
Deion Sanders still believes that it is his family against the world. Specifically, Sanders is not a fan of the popular analytics site Pro Football Focus, commonly known as PFF, which he believes is perpetually against his Colorado team.
Entering Week 6, Sanders made it known that he is not fond of some of the critique PFF has given his team. Without much prompting, the third-year head coach called out the website for seemingly criticizing his offensive line during his Week 6 media availability.
“The O-Line is not a problem,” Sanders said. “I don’t know the grades; I really don’t go by that stuff or what they say. I don’t know who PFF is. I don’t even know who they are… But I know all our kids are pretty darn good on that offensive line. One of the best, right? Top 10. That’s not the problem.”
